Quality Assurance and Improvement Manager


Affinity Trust


Location

Thame, Oxfordshire | United Kingdom


Job description

Doing Amazing Things Together

Together we Make it Possible

Affinity Trust is a charity organisation supporting people with learning disabilities to live in their own home and be part of their community.

By offering different types of support, we can ensure more people can live their life, their way.

At Affinity Trust we put people at the heart of everything we do, we have an exciting new role for a Quality Assurance and Improvement Manager to join our team to manage and develop our internal quality assurance across the organisation to enable us to deliver outstanding quality support for all people.

The role requires partnership working with colleagues across the organisation to achieve good/ outstanding/ excellent ratings in CQC/ SCI inspections.

You will have a working knowledge of the Social Care Sector, CQC/ SCI and to keep up to date on key changes and standards and how to embed Quality and improvement.

Organisationally we have moved to more digitalised systems and the Quality Assurance and Improvement Manager will be responsible for monitoring the implementation of Quality and Improvement within the new systems, analysing data, identifying patterns and trends and providing reports to the Executive Team and Board.

You will also need to have good IT skills and the ability to learn new digital systems and Power BI Dashboard reports.

This role is home working with a requirement to travel based on the needs of the organisation and role.

Being a driver is desirable for this role or the ability to travel to different locations/ offices across the organisation as required.

About Disability Confident

A Disability Confident employer will generally offer an interview to any applicant that declares they have a disability and meets the minimum criteria for the job as defined by the employer. It is important to note that in certain recruitment situations such as high-volume, seasonal and high-peak times, the employer may wish to limit the overall numbers of interviews offered to both disabled people and non-disabled people.
